How to find a Mac serial number and warranty information


INSTRUCTIONS TO FIND YOUR MAC SERIAL NUMBER 
 
If your computer will turn on, you can click on the Apple menu in the upper left corner of your screen and then click on About This Mac to find the serial number.
 
If your computer will not turn on, you can look on the bottom of the laptop for the serial number. It will be etched in very small characters after the words Serial No.:

Once you have your serial number, you can use it to check on your warranty or accidental damage coverage.  Warranty covers manufacturer defects. Accidental coverage covers accidents that caused the laptop to fail.
 
If you would like to check on your Mac's warranty, you can go to this page:  https://checkcoverage.apple.com.  
 
If your laptop is covered by Safeware (accidental damage coverage) and you need to know if the policy is still in effect,  you can go to this page:  https://www.safeware.com/lookup  and use the serial number to look up your coverage.  If the serial number was entered incorrectly at the time of purchase, you may have some other options to look up by your last name or other choices. Remember that if your parents purchased the laptop for you, you might need to try their information.
